Recurly Revolutionizes Subscription Analytics with In-App Benchmarks

The company carries out its roadmap by transforming its wealth of data into actionable insights, offering consumer subscription companies a competitive edge and rapid growth.

Recurly, a leading subscription management and billing platform, today announced the launch of its new dashboards with built-in benchmarks. The new dashboard reports—fueled by the trends of more than 60 million subscribers on Recurly—brings instant benchmarking data and actionable analytics to merchants enabling them to quickly identify opportunities, make informed decisions, and drive growth in the competitive subscription landscape.

Recurly’s new intelligent benchmarks are now part of Recurly’s core reporting and analytics suite, allowing merchants to analyze key metrics and understand performance against industry cohorts over specific timelines. It translates millions of aggregated data points into competitive insights that reveal how similar industries perform, empowering merchants with the knowledge necessary to make faster, more informed decisions around subscriber acquisition and retention. This intelligence combined with Recurly’s playbooks and flexible functionality fuels merchants to drive more accurate forecasting and long-term growth.

Recurly benchmark insights immediately available include:

  • Acquisition rate: Percentile of subscribers that are new or returning each month.
  • Signup decline rate: Percentile of initial signup transactions that fail.
  • Churn rate: Percentile of active subscribers that discontinue their subscriptions, either voluntarily or involuntarily.
  • Dunning recovery rate: Percentile of renewal invoices that entered dunning and were recovered during the dunning window.

About Recurly

Thousands of innovative companies across digital media, streaming, publishing, SaaS, education, consumer goods, and professional services industries rely on Recurly to unlock transformational growth using subscriptions. Recurly’s all-in-one, integrated platform removes the complexities of automating subscription billing at scale by enabling teams to manage and optimize their subscriber lifecycles with ease. Category-defining companies, including Sling, Twitch, Bark, FabFitFun, Paramount, Lucid, and Sprout Social, have chosen Recurly to manage billions of dollars in recurring revenues, future-proof their recurring billing and revenue management, and recover billions of dollars in lost revenue due to churn. Founded in 2009, Recurly is based in San Francisco, with offices in Boulder and London. For more information, visit https://recurly.com.
